Resident Evil Survival Unit Mobile Launches Worldwide Including SEA

Resident Evil Survival Unit has officially launched on iOS and Android across 151 countries worldwide, including Southeast Asia. Developed through a collaboration between Capcom, Aniplex, and Joycity, the game brings the iconic Resident Evil universe to mobile devices in a strategic survival format. Taiwan, Hong Kong, and Macau are scheduled to receive the game in early 2026.
Players can now team up with legendary characters Jill Valentine, Leon S. Kennedy, and Claire Redfield, build and fortify their own bases, gather resources, and fend off hordes of infected in a post-apocalyptic cityscape. About Resident Evil Survival Unit
This mobile game emphasizes strategy and decision-making as players navigate a city plunged into chaos. Survivors must construct and upgrade bases, assign tasks, and plan defenses carefully to withstand waves of infected. Starting in an abandoned city mansion, players restore facilities, allocate resources, and deploy field agents to rescue other survivors, all while encountering key characters from the Resident Evil franchise throughout the story.
The game challenges players with strategic base building, resource management, and survival tactics in a dark, tense environment. Players must balance upgrading facilities, defending against zombies, and exploring to expand their stronghold to survive the relentless undead threat.
